Dundee FC are delighted to announce that Finlay Robertson has signed a new deal at the club till the summer of 2027.

Fin who has been part of the Dundee Academy since the age of 11, went on to make his debut for the first team five years later at the age of 16 against St Mirren on the last day of the 2018/19 season.

Fin has gone on to play 90 times for The Dee, scoring three times. In season 2019/20 he was awarded the Isobel Sneddon Young Player of the Year for season 2019/20. Fin has also represented Scotland at Under 18’s, 19’s and 21’s level.

This season Fin has played 23 times contributing six assists, with one of them being the corner delivery for Simon Murray’s winning goal in Dundee’s 1-0 win against Dundee United in the Scottish Cup.

As expected Lyall Cameron has signed a pre-contract with Rangers, he will join the Glasgow side in June.  Lyall has come through the Dundee Academy and made his debut in a 3-0 win away to Raith Rovers in the League Cup in July 2019. Lyall has gone on to play 108 times for The Dee scoring 27 times.

Luke Graham has rejoined Scottish Championship side Falkirk FC on loan till the end of the season.

Luke spent the first part of the season on loan at Falkirk and played 14 times during his time at the Falkirk Stadium. He returned to Dundee at the start of the January transfer window and played in our matches against Dundee United and St Johnstone.

Luke now returns to Falkirk for the remainder of the season and everyone at the club wishes him all the very best for his time at Falkirk.
